ABOUT ERICA ZELL
Ms. Zell is an Environmental Engineer with more than 15 years of experience in renewable energy, domestically and internationally. Ms. Zell has joined the New Markets Team for bp\'s Onshore Renewables division. Previously, as a Senior Director at Orsted, she supported development of onshore utility scale wind, solar, and battery energy storage projects. She filled multiple roles in bringing more than 1800 MW of wind and 650 MW of solar online, from detailed GIS analysis and fieldwork to coordination of projects across development, engineering, transmission, resource analysis, procurement, construction, and origination teams. She also co-chaired the Onshore Digitalization Board and served as the Community Service Lead for the Austin, Texas office. Prior to Orsted, Ms. Zell held positions at E.On Climate and Renewables, the Austin Energy Commission, and Battelle Memorial Institute. At Battelle, Ms. Zell spent 2 years in Saudi Arabia leading a solar and wind resource monitoring project in collaboration with the U.S. National Renewable Energy Laboratory (NREL), engaging with local stakeholders to create an online renewable energy atlas. She is a certified Project Management Professional and has led consulting projects for NASA, EPA, and USAID. Prior to focusing on renewable energy, she worked in air quality, environmental policy, and climate change adaptation, conducting trainings in Central America, Africa, and Southeast Asia. She lives in Austin, Texas.
